Biography

Al-ʿĀmirī al-Ḥaraḍī, also known as Yaḥyá b. Abī Bakr b. Muḥammad al-ʿĀmirī al-Yamanī al-Ḥaraḍī, was a distinguished scholar from Yemen. His contributions spanned various fields of Islamic studies, including jurisprudence, history, and theology. Al-ʿĀmirī al-Ḥaraḍī is renowned for his in-depth analysis and commentary on Islamic texts, which have been referenced by scholars for centuries. His works are considered essential reading for those interested in the intricacies of Islamic law and the historical context of its development.
